IDBI appoints executive director P Sitaram as CFO

The RBI’s directive to banks to appoint qualified CAs as CFO is compelling banks to cast a wider net in their search for candidates

IDBI Bank (Photo: File)

IDBI Bank said that it has appointed executive director P Sitaram as a chief financial officer (CFO) and key managerial personnel of the bank.

The follows the RBI's direction to ensure adherence to the minimum qualification criteria for the position of CFO. Sitaram is a qualified chartered accountant and has over 15 years of experience in handling finance and accounts and taxation matters in IDBI Bank.

The RBI's directive to banks to appoint qualified CAs as CFO is compelling banks to cast a wider net in their search for candidates. Besides the academic qualification, RBI requires the CFO to have 15 years of experience in overseeing financial operations such as accounting and taxation and most of it in a bank or financial institution.

SBI had appointed former EY partner Charanjit Surinder Singh Attra as CFO in September last year after advertising for the position. The bank had offered an annual cost to the company of Rs 75 lakh to Rs 1 crore which was almost thrice of what the chairman earned at that time.

The RBI too hired laterally for the CFO position. The central bank had appointed Sudha Balakrishnan a CA and former director with National Securities Depositories Limited (NSDL) as its CFO in 2018.
